Dela via


Alias - Create

Skapa aliasprenumeration.

PUT https://management.azure.com/providers/Microsoft.Subscription/aliases/{aliasName}?api-version=2021-10-01

URI-parametrar

Name I Obligatorisk Typ Description
aliasName
path True

string

AliasName är namnet på begäran om att skapa prenumerationen. Observera att detta inte är samma som prenumerationsnamnet och att detta inte har något annat livscykelbehov utöver begäran om att skapa prenumerationen.

api-version
query True

string

Version av API:et som ska användas med klientbegäran. Aktuell version är 2021-10-01

Begärandetext

Name Typ Description
properties

PutAliasRequestProperties

Ange egenskaper för aliasbegäran.

Svar

Name Typ Description
200 OK

SubscriptionAliasResponse

Normalt svar för en lyckad fråga.

201 Created

SubscriptionAliasResponse

Accepterade. Prenumerationsskapande pågår.

Other Status Codes

ErrorResponseBody

Felsvar som beskriver varför åtgärden misslyckades.

Säkerhet

azure_auth

Azure Active Directory OAuth2 Flow

Typ: oauth2
Flow: implicit
Auktoriseringswebbadress: https://login.microsoftonline.com/common/oauth2/authorize

Omfattningar

Name Description
user_impersonation personifiera ditt användarkonto

Exempel

CreateAlias

Exempelbegäran

PUT https://management.azure.com/providers/Microsoft.Subscription/aliases/aliasForNewSub?api-version=2021-10-01

{
  "properties": {
    "displayName": "Test Subscription",
    "workload": "Production",
    "billingScope": "/billingAccounts/af6231a7-7f8d-4fcc-a993-dd8466108d07:c663dac6-a9a5-405a-8938-cd903e12ab5b_2019_05_31/billingProfiles/QWDQ-QWHI-AUW-SJDO-DJH/invoiceSections/FEUF-EUHE-ISJ-SKDW-DJH",
    "subscriptionId": null,
    "additionalProperties": {
      "managementGroupId": null,
      "subscriptionTenantId": "66f6e4d6-07dc-4aea-94ea-e12d3026a3c8",
      "subscriptionOwnerId": "f09b39eb-c496-482c-9ab9-afd799572f4c",
      "tags": {
        "tag1": "Messi",
        "tag2": "Ronaldo",
        "tag3": "Lebron"
      }
    }
  }
}

Exempelsvar

{
  "id": "string",
  "name": "string",
  "type": "string",
  "properties": {
    "subscriptionId": "e2283d0f-acad-4904-b803-627dd74cc072",
    "displayName": "Test Subscription",
    "provisioningState": "Accepted",
    "acceptOwnershipUrl": "/providers/Microsoft.Subscription/e2283d0f-acad-4904-b803-627dd74cc072/acceptOwnership",
    "acceptOwnershipState": "Pending",
    "billingScope": "/billingAccounts/af6231a7-7f8d-4fcc-a993-dd8466108d07:c663dac6-a9a5-405a-8938-cd903e12ab5b_2019_05_31/billingProfiles/QWDQ-QWHI-AUW-SJDO-DJH/invoiceSections/FEUF-EUHE-ISJ-SKDW-DJH",
    "workload": "Production",
    "resellerId": null,
    "subscriptionOwnerId": "f09b39eb-c496-482c-9ab9-afd799572f4c",
    "managementGroupId": null,
    "tags": {
      "tag1": "Messi",
      "tag2": "Ronaldo",
      "tag3": "Lebron"
    }
  }
}
{
  "id": "string",
  "name": "string",
  "type": "string",
  "properties": {
    "subscriptionId": "e2283d0f-acad-4904-b803-627dd74cc072",
    "displayName": "Test Subscription",
    "provisioningState": "Accepted",
    "acceptOwnershipUrl": "/providers/Microsoft.Subscription/e2283d0f-acad-4904-b803-627dd74cc072/acceptOwnership",
    "acceptOwnershipState": "Pending",
    "billingScope": "/billingAccounts/af6231a7-7f8d-4fcc-a993-dd8466108d07:c663dac6-a9a5-405a-8938-cd903e12ab5b_2019_05_31/billingProfiles/QWDQ-QWHI-AUW-SJDO-DJH/invoiceSections/FEUF-EUHE-ISJ-SKDW-DJH",
    "workload": "Production",
    "resellerId": null,
    "subscriptionOwnerId": "f09b39eb-c496-482c-9ab9-afd799572f4c",
    "managementGroupId": null,
    "tags": {
      "tag1": "Messi",
      "tag2": "Ronaldo",
      "tag3": "Lebron"
    }
  }
}

Definitioner

Name Description
AcceptOwnership

Tillståndet acceptera ägarskap för resursen.

createdByType

Den typ av identitet som skapade resursen.

ErrorResponse

Beskriver formatet för felsvar.

ErrorResponseBody

Felsvaret anger att tjänsten inte kan bearbeta den inkommande begäran. Orsaken anges i felmeddelandet.

ProvisioningState

Resursens etableringsstatus.

PutAliasRequest

De parametrar som krävs för att skapa en ny prenumeration.

PutAliasRequestAdditionalProperties

Placera ytterligare egenskaper för prenumerationen.

PutAliasRequestProperties

Placera prenumerationsegenskaper.

SubscriptionAliasResponse

Prenumerationsinformation med aliaset .

SubscriptionAliasResponseProperties

Ange resultategenskaper för att skapa prenumerationer.

systemData

Metadata som rör skapande och senaste ändring av resursen.

workload

Prenumerationens arbetsbelastningstyp. Det kan vara antingen Produktion eller DevTest.

AcceptOwnership

Tillståndet acceptera ägarskap för resursen.

Name Typ Description
Completed

string

Expired

string

Pending

string

createdByType

Den typ av identitet som skapade resursen.

Name Typ Description
Application

string

Key

string

ManagedIdentity

string

User

string

ErrorResponse

Beskriver formatet för felsvar.

Name Typ Description
code

string

Felkod

message

string

Felmeddelande som anger varför åtgärden misslyckades.

ErrorResponseBody

Felsvaret anger att tjänsten inte kan bearbeta den inkommande begäran. Orsaken anges i felmeddelandet.

Name Typ Description
code

string

Felkod

error

ErrorResponse

Information om felet.

message

string

Felmeddelande som anger varför åtgärden misslyckades.

ProvisioningState

Resursens etableringsstatus.

Name Typ Description
Accepted

string

Pending

string

Succeeded

string

PutAliasRequest

De parametrar som krävs för att skapa en ny prenumeration.

Name Typ Description
properties

PutAliasRequestProperties

Ange egenskaper för aliasbegäran.

PutAliasRequestAdditionalProperties

Placera ytterligare egenskaper för prenumerationen.

Name Typ Description
managementGroupId

string

Hanteringsgrupps-ID för prenumerationen.

subscriptionOwnerId

string

Ägar-ID för prenumerationen

subscriptionTenantId

string

Klientorganisations-ID för prenumerationen

tags

object

Taggar för prenumerationen

PutAliasRequestProperties

Placera prenumerationsegenskaper.

Name Typ Description
additionalProperties

PutAliasRequestAdditionalProperties

Ange ytterligare egenskaper för aliasbegäran.

billingScope

string

Prenumerationens faktureringsomfång. För CustomerLed och FieldLed – /billingAccounts/{billingAccountName}/billingProfiles/{billingProfileName}/invoiceSections/{invoiceSectionName} For PartnerLed - /billingAccounts/{billingAccountName}/customers/{customerName} For Legacy EA - /billingAccounts/{billingAccountName}/enrollmentAccounts/{enrollmentAccountName}

displayName

string

Det egna namnet på prenumerationen.

resellerId

string

Reseller Id

subscriptionId

string

Den här parametern kan användas för att skapa alias för befintligt prenumerations-ID

workload

workload

Prenumerationens arbetsbelastningstyp. Det kan vara antingen Produktion eller DevTest.

SubscriptionAliasResponse

Prenumerationsinformation med aliaset .

Name Typ Description
id

string

Fullständigt kvalificerat ID för aliasresursen.

name

string

Alias-ID.

properties

SubscriptionAliasResponseProperties

Svarsegenskaper för prenumerationsalias.

systemData

systemData

Metadata som rör skapande och senaste ändring av resursen.

type

string

Resurstyp, Microsoft.Subscription/alias.

SubscriptionAliasResponseProperties

Ange resultategenskaper för att skapa prenumerationer.

Name Typ Description
acceptOwnershipState

AcceptOwnership

Tillståndet acceptera ägarskap för resursen.

acceptOwnershipUrl

string

URL för att acceptera ägarskapet för prenumerationen.

billingScope

string

Prenumerationens faktureringsomfång. För CustomerLed och FieldLed – /billingAccounts/{billingAccountName}/billingProfiles/{billingProfileName}/invoiceSections/{invoiceSectionName} For PartnerLed - /billingAccounts/{billingAccountName}/customers/{customerName} For Legacy EA - /billingAccounts/{billingAccountName}/enrollmentAccounts/{enrollmentAccountName}

createdTime

string

Genereringstid

displayName

string

Prenumerationens visningsnamn.

managementGroupId

string

Hanteringsgrupps-ID: t.

provisioningState

ProvisioningState

Resursens etableringsstatus.

resellerId

string

Reseller Id

subscriptionId

string

Nyligen skapat prenumerations-ID.

subscriptionOwnerId

string

Ägar-ID för prenumerationen

tags

object

Taggar för prenumerationen

workload

workload

Prenumerationens arbetsbelastningstyp. Det kan vara antingen Produktion eller DevTest.

systemData

Metadata som rör skapande och senaste ändring av resursen.

Name Typ Description
createdAt

string

Tidsstämpeln för resursskapande (UTC).

createdBy

string

Identiteten som skapade resursen.

createdByType

createdByType

Den typ av identitet som skapade resursen.

lastModifiedAt

string

Tidsstämpeln för resursens senaste ändring (UTC)

lastModifiedBy

string

Identiteten som senast ändrade resursen.

lastModifiedByType

createdByType

Den typ av identitet som senast ändrade resursen.

workload

Prenumerationens arbetsbelastningstyp. Det kan vara antingen Produktion eller DevTest.

Name Typ Description
DevTest

string

Production

string